Output 61e8313b7a91bbf43c9c96d87a3e26db042d88198fa813598f850cc872a748ec:0

value
74291730
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de7577d1742fcd9a5f6e22de8f5f32749c471a7a OP_EQUALVERIFY OP_CHECKSIG
address
1MHFjQiM254ATSQK9egSWu68tGToSKzoDS
transaction
61e8313b7a91bbf43c9c96d87a3e26db042d88198fa813598f850cc872a748ec
spent
true